Cressida Barker-Powell, spoiled society girl and recent widow is back, and back with a vengeance. She is making a list and cross-checking it twice. If you’re on her list, you’re dead. No ifs. No buts. No maybes. She’s making the world a better place for the few people she cares about, and if someone’s got to die to make that happen, so be it. 
 

But with a new man in her life, a baby on the way and two small children to care for, it’s not easy to fit in her murderous activities. At the same time, she yearns to be a better person for the sake of her impromptu family. If only she could just get rid of a few more unpleasant people, then she could get back to being the earth-mother and matchmaker she knows is her true gift.

Find out just how Cressida juggles poisonings and suffocations with ante-natal clinic appointments and the school run in this, the second of the Posh Hits trilogy.
 

As in the first book, Criss Cross, Cressida uses her journal to plot murder and analyse her feelings.

Buy Cross Check to continue the saga of murder, romance and what to read at bedtime to your small stepdaughter.

The second story in the Posh Hits murder mystery trilogy
